Living Water Living Color
John 7:37 On the last day of the feast, the great day, Jesus stood up and cried out, “If anyone thirsts, let him come to me and drink. 38 Whoever believes in me, as the Scripture has said, ‘Out of his heart will flow rivers of living water.’”
Our everydays are filled with beautiful and wonderful things but even the most beautiful and the most wonderful things of this world satisfy neither the thirst we have for the Divine, nor our deep desire for Sacred Community. Thirsty, and driven, we search madly for a hidden spring. When we stumble upon this hidden spring, or when God gracefully leads us to it, a much deeper understanding is born within each of us as we thankfully drink. A much bigger painting is revealed to us. Its living color points us towards a God who completely loves, embraces, satisfies, and challenges. This amazing painting hangs there, quietly, living on the face of today, and begs us to keep painting it together. This is Divinity; this is sacred community. We all thirst for these things, deeply. Our thirst is satisfied as we drink from a hidden spring.
